Unflattering and hideous back fat

Back fat is something you cant easily get rid of. But, loosening your bra band one size will help you feel and look good. Make sure the band rests below the shoulder blades on your back. Choose a bra with a wider band to avoid the bulge. If you are worried about bra lines, you must follow these hacks to get rid of bra lines

Strap indentations on your skin

Straps help support your breasts and give them the right look. But if your straps leave back indentations on the skin, choose a smaller band size or wider straps to avoid the situation.

Slipping Straps

It’s actually annoying to see your straps slip off in public. Well, simply tighten the straps a bit and check out. In case it doesn't help, it is time for some shopping. Buy only after you have checked the size, shape, and straps. The criss-cross straps can also help you avoid slip off's.

Spilling breasts

Cups cups!! With spilling breasts, it is time you buy a bra with a bigger cup size. Make sure there is no spilling from the sides of the breasts.

Spiteful tits

Are your tits or nipples or areola stealing the show from you in public? Well, if you have big nipples, make sure you buy only padded bras that help hide your headlights.

Underwire pain

Wearing underwire bras helps give your breasts a needed pumped-up look. Well, but they also cause a bit of pain, mainly caused due to a wrong-sized bra. If you are uncomfortable with them, check for a bigger size that will simply support your breasts without the least pain.

Saggy boobs and riding bands

Don’t let your boobs fall down and look saggy. The reason is you are wearing an ill-fitting bra. Simply buy a bra one band size bigger and you will see your band rest softly on your back and the cups supporting the breasts firmly.

Non-identical twins

The breasts of a woman are very rarely of the same size. There is a small noticeable difference between them if not much. In that case, buy a bra that fits your larger breast perfectly, and using a removable pad for the other side to give a proportionate look.

Time to replace

No matter what brand you wear, bras need to be replaced every 6 months or sometimes in 2 years. However, it entirely depends on how you use them and care for them.
